Output 4185bf62ca04a567f12c11ec79ce75a5aa02db9c6831bc28aef5430ec359d3e6:35

value
843595
script pubkey
OP_0 OP_PUSHBYTES_32 de94b42de4304b5716f1d635a2076a85c37feb94b19d80ee2ce0e241aa66db45
address
bc1qm62tgt0yxp94w9h36c66ypm2shphl6u5kxwcpm3vur3yr2nxmdzsp3d6vd
transaction
4185bf62ca04a567f12c11ec79ce75a5aa02db9c6831bc28aef5430ec359d3e6
confirmations
221620
spent
true